Any Epson SureColor S40600 model is capable of producing sellable quality banner ads at a maximum of 610 sq. ft/hr. Like the rest of the SC-S line, it also has two print settings that are especially noticeable on a banner: Quality and Production.

Printing on the quality setting maximizes image quality by taking up more solvent ink for outstanding print quality. The production setting might result in slightly less vibrant products, but it will cut your turnaround time in half when printing a banner or a signboard.

Printing on the 64-inch SureColor S40600 will yield a speed of 215 sq. ft/hr when producing sellable quality banner ads and 175 sq. ft/hr when printing on vinyl. The quality setting will double those print times, resulting in a speed of 105 sq. ft/hr for banners and 140 sq. ft/hr on vinyl.

Epson SureColor S40600 Printer Weight and Media Capability

Surprisingly, the Epson SureColor S40600 Print Cut Edition features newly-developed Epson proprietary blades that can cut and polish media that’s 0.48 millimeters thicker than its flagship sibling. You can put in media as thick as 1.48 millimeters. The Print Cut Edition also has a super steel cutting blade and a fiber pen adapter that you can program to cut from 20 grams of force to 600 grams in 48 steps, useful for cutting thick laminates.

Using its single roll-to-roll media input configuration, both editions of the Epson SureColor S40600 printer can push and pull media up to 95 pounds in weight.

Epson SureColor S40600 Printer Resolution

The Epson SureColor S40600 prints at a default setting of 1440 x 1440 dpi.

Depending on the demands of a job, you can print at a minimum of 720 x 360 dpi or 720 x 720 dpi. Keep in mind that 300 dpi is the industry standard, so whichever setting you choose for the printer, Epson SureColor S40600 models will produce images with outstanding print quality, durability, and adhesion.

When you print with the quality setting on, you will increase the number of print head passes. Your printer will slow down to a speed that’s proportional to the number of passes you’d like.

Epson SureColor S40600 Printer Power and Operation

The Epson SureColor S40600 is a low electrical requirements printer, consuming only 650 watts per hour at most. Most of that power goes to the high demands of its heaters that are capable of absorbing up to 520 watts per hour. With its single, high-performance PrecisionCore TFP print head, the SureColor S40600 is capable of matching the print speeds of its counterparts with dual arrays.

While in active operation, you should keep the Epson SureColor S40600 printer at 20% to 80% relative humidity. With its sensitive TFP print head, the SureColor S40600 will benefit from some air purification if your shop is a little musty.

You can put the 64-inch SureColor S40600 printer on sleep mode, and it will consume roughly 3.5 watts per hour.

Epson SureColor S40600 Printer Certifications

The Epson SureColor S40600 printer has a certification from Energy Star, which clears it for European countries’ high demands. It is 103 inches wide, 53 inches tall, and 34 inches deep. It operates at a noise level of 59 decibels or less, conforming to the ISO 7779:2010 standards for machinery acoustics.
